WebFor ecologists, one very popular health measure is that of biological diversity, or “biodiversity.”. Biodiversity is a measure of the variety of biological species found in an area and can be calculated using the Shannon-Wiener biodiversity index. The Shannon-Wiener Index requires two measurements from a local community: species richness ... Web4 sep. 2024 · Biodiversity can be described and measured at three different levels: species, genetic, and ecosystem diversity. Species diversity refers to the number of different species in an ecosystem or on Earth as a whole.
